LSU Falls in Overtime to South Carolina

Posted by clintdomingue on February 28, 2018 in Blogs, Latest News

For much of the second half, it seemed like the South Carolina Gamecocks (15-14, 6-10 SEC) were poised to come away with a decisive win on Wednesday night against LSU (16-12, 7-9 SEC). They were even up by as much as 15 points with 8:08 left in regulation.

However, the Tigers weren’t about to give up and immediately went on a 10-0 run to cut the lead down to 10-0. They kept it within three points in the final minutes and forced overtime with Tremont Waters draining a big three with five seconds left on the clock to knot it up at 72.

Even with all the momentum that LSU built up, they were unable to put it together in overtime, only scoring two points and giving South Carolina an 83-74 win in overtime.

LSU will wrap up the regular season on Saturday when they take on Mississippi State (21-9, 9-8 SEC) with tipoff set for 12 pm.
